Once inside, your knowledgeable guide ushers you through the extensive subterranean network, created when Parisian leaders undertook the greatest civil engineering project of their time to address the overcrowding in their city's cemeteries. Tour the Catacombs' main tunnels to discover a city of dead beneath the City of Lights.
Then, duck inside two exclusive tunnels. Explore a chapel where religious services were once delivered among vestibules filled with bones. Next, see mysterious carvings created by an original tunnel worker. Rather than stacking skulls in the vast warren, this iconoclastic worker began sculpting intricate tributes into the rock. These beguiling artworks swiftly became the first public attraction of the Paris Catacombs.
